Collinsonia and Chronic Sinus Problems


QUESTION

How long should someone take collinsonia for chronic sinus problems? What is daily dose recommended?


ANSWER

Collinsonia canadensis ('Stone Root') has its effects on the vasculature of the sinus cavity, increasing the tone and strength of the veins (which it also does for the throat, liver and hemorrhoidal veins as well). Because it does not possess anti-histamine like actions, it is safe to take for long periods of time. Results vary from person to person, but most people see improvement within 90 days.
